When placing the file YourAppName.entitlements in app/App_Resources/iOS/ I noticed Apple sign in and push notifications both stopped working. It appears the entitlements file should actually be called app.entitlements to be picked up by the cli. This PR corrects the advice given in the Messaging Readme.

Tested with
NativeScript CLI "version": "8.0.2"
Platform MacOS
